edulopez
Posted: Sun Feb 06, 2005 1:22 pm

Thanks, Jordan. Buy why do you say region 1 Disney dvds are better in many
ways to the region 2 french digipacks. The contents of the discs aren't the
same?
Well sometimes the contents of the discs themselves with some missing bonus features or stuff but very few and not on many DVDs. The example that come to my mind is the cut on the Making Of Snow White which was longer in the region 1 DVD than in all the regions 2. You had something more on the merchandising of the '30s and other things too...
You can compare the DVDs of the different regions, in a matter of contents, in this website : http://www.dvdcompare.net

For me the real things are about the presentation : R1s feature great informative booklet on the film and the bonus features (especially the Platinum Edition titles or DVD such as Monsters Inc or the Toy Story Anthology) whereas you've got absolutely nothing in that area in the French sets.
The second thing is, to me, when you have a track Dolby Digital Disney Enhanced Home Theater Mix in 5.1. In France, you only have that track in the shape of DTS (and I can't play DTS) and on the French language track not on the Rnglish one.

The above are for me the main reasons to prefer region 1 DVds rather than region 2. But I bought a lot both to own the beautiful digipacks too. But now, there's no more digipacks DVD release so that settles it ! :)

Chicky Mouse wrote:Can someone tell me - what is a digipack?
A digipack is a DVD presentation as opposed to the classic amaray case.
It is made of a slipcover and a kinda "DVD booklet" which holds the DVDs. Both of the slipcover and "booklet" are made of carton.
